It is indeed. I bought them from Dennis Carpenter. I milled off the sport and back pegs so I didn't have to drill the fenders, I repainted the red area after milling them and used 3m press in place adhesive. They didn't turn out as well as I would have liked but they will do until I can get my hands on some archetype emblems.Loving the build! @chaosrob can you talk about the badge you have on there?
